Here's some support to our pal Ger. He's got a VERY interesting feature on his MMJ-site "From Nashville to Kentucky", the MMJ history... Including a huge part about the early bands of Jim, Johnny, J. and Tommy. It appears that Jim's origianl last name is Olliges and that there are two official releases of his first band Month of Sundays. Check it out:
